Aris and Josiah are reading a 50-page book for their ELA class. Aris wants to know what page Josiah is reading. Josiah gives her two hints: 1. The product of the two page numbers he can see is 930. 2. The page he is reading is an odd numbered page.
Answer:
31
Step-by-step explanation:
Let x and (x + 1) be the page numbers Josiah can see
Hint 1: x(x + 1) = 930
⇒ x² + x = 930
⇒ x² + x - 930 = 0
Using quadratic formula,
\(x = \frac{-b\pm\sqrt{b^2 -4ac} }{2a}\)
a = 1, b = 1 and c = -930
\(x = \frac{-1\pm\sqrt{1^2 -4(1)(-930)} }{2(1)}\\\\= \frac{-1\pm\sqrt{1 +3720} }{2}\\\\= \frac{-1\pm\sqrt{3721} }{2}\\\\= \frac{-1\pm61 }{2}\\\)
\(x = \frac{-1-61 }{2}\;\;\;\;or\;\;\;\;x= \frac{-1+61 }{2}\\\\\implies x = \frac{-62 }{2}\;\;\;\;or\;\;\;\;x= \frac{60 }{2}\\\\\implies x = -31\;\;\;\;or\;\;\;\;x= 30\)
Sice x is a page number, it cannot be negative
⇒ x = 30 and
x + 1 = 31
The two pages Josiah can see are pg.30 and pg.31
Hint 2: The page he is reading is an odd number
Out of the pages 30 and 31, 31 is an odd number
Thereofre, Josiah is reading page 31

Find the volume of a pyramid with a square base, where the perimeter of the base is 6. 9 cm 6. 9 cm and the height of the pyramid is 2. 8 cm 2. 8 cm. Round your answer to the nearest tenth of a cubic centimeter.
Volume of pyramid with a square base, where the perimeter of the base is 6. 9 cm and the height of the pyramid is 2. 8 cm is 2.6cm^3
To find the volume of a pyramid, we need to use the formula V = (1/3)Bh, where B is the area of the base and h is the height of the pyramid. Since the base of the pyramid is a square, we can find its area by squaring the length of one of its sides, which we can calculate using the perimeter information provided.
The perimeter of the base is given as 6.9 cm, which means each side of the square has a length of 6.9/4 = 1.725 cm. Therefore, the area of the base is (1.725)^2 = 2.97656 cm^2.
Now that we have both the base area and height of the pyramid, we can plug them into the volume formula:
V = (1/3)(2.97656 cm^2)(2.8 cm)
V = 2.631 cm^3
Rounding to the nearest tenth, we get the final answer as V = 2.6 cm^3.
In summary, to find the volume of a pyramid with a square base, we need to calculate the area of the base using the perimeter information provided, and then use the formula V = (1/3)Bh. Once we have the volume, we can round it to the nearest tenth of a cubic centimeter.

What the meaning of "f is order-preserving if x < y implies f(x) < f(y)"?
An order-preserving function is one where x < y implies f(x) < f(y). An isomorphism is a one-to-one order-preserving function between two partially ordered sets, while an automorphism is an isomorphism of a set to itself.
In the given excerpt, it explains the concepts of order-preserving functions, isomorphisms, and automorphisms in the context of partially ordered sets.
Order-Preserving Function:
A function f: P -> Q, where P and Q are partially ordered sets, is said to be order-preserving if for any elements x and y in P, if x < y, then f(x) < f(y). In other words, the function preserves the order relation between elements in P when mapped to elements in Q.
Increasing Function:
If P and Q are linearly ordered sets, then an order-preserving function is also referred to as an increasing function. It means that for any elements x and y in P, if x < y, then f(x) < f(y).
Isomorphism:
A one-to-one function f: P -> Q is called an isomorphism of P and Q if it satisfies two conditions:
a. f is order-preserving: For any elements x and y in P, if x < y, then f(x) < f(y).
b. f is onto (surjective): Every element in Q has a pre-image in P.
When an isomorphism exists between (P, <) and (Q, <), it means that the two partially ordered sets have a structure that is preserved under the isomorphism. In other words, they have the same ordering relationships.
Automorphism:
An automorphism of a partially ordered set (P, <) is an isomorphism from P to itself. It means that the function f: P -> P is both order-preserving and bijective (one-to-one and onto). Essentially, an automorphism preserves the structure and order relationships within the same partially ordered set.
These concepts are fundamental in understanding the relationships and mappings between partially ordered sets, particularly in terms of preserving order, finding correspondences, and exploring the symmetry within a set.
